Thanks for the advice.  This guild is brand new, born from RP in game and due to (as stated in the prior post, though I agree not as in depth as it could have been) the current state of affairs in Hydlaa in particular where a low class of thugs run rampantly about doing as they please; including murder, disfigurement and altogether nasty behavior in public. 

So, the history is to be written by those who join. 

[IC]:
This is an opportunity to impact the entire of Yliakum; join now and write the history as we make it that we can all be proud of.

The purpose of this guild is to pose a course of educated, knightly, and other behaviors befitting the highest standards of commonwealth and citizenry. 

Actions this guild could take might include, but will not be limited to, as the guild is being formed NOW by those who join and help guide its wholesome structure:

  • Events that inform and guide citizenship to high ideals (for example possibly: craft fairs, sponsoring free concerts, guiding apprenticeship programs and donating sums to the betterment of all of Yliakum (such as the museum or community centers, rather than accumulating for accumlation sake or hoarding).
  • Training programs in the defensive arts (dueling and/or defensive positions)
  • Cultural Development through support of actors, writers, artists and musicians in their work
  • Politics of the Dome: Discussions for strategies on increasing membership in programs and populations of the cities overall.
  • Forge Alliances across many guilds that can together combat actively and/or stand between the thugs and muggers... and their innocent victims.

There's very little that this guild can't do, because it has not history to hang onto, it is writing its own way at this time with only the guidance of a few basic principles... to counter the thuggery currently allowed in our home, Hydlaa.
